The shadowing method is a method of repetition by listening to audio recordings. The shadowing method is a new method for Japanese Language Education Learning Program UNNES. The method was applied in 2011 mainly on learning Choukai. For students shadowing is unfamiliar methods used in learning, so that need for student responses about the shadowing activities. The problem in this research is how the responses of students to shadowing activities in the course Choudokkai. The purpose of this study was to determine the response of students about shadowing. The study was conducted by using the quantitative descriptive method by respondents as many as 25 students. The data collection technique using a combination of an open and closed questionnaire. Data were analyzed using frequency percentage formula. Based on the analysis that has been done, it can be concluded that as many as 64,8 % of the students understand the shadowing and shadowing activities can help students to learn Japanese on course Choudokkai.
